Overview of the Aquasonic Duo Series PRO UV and COOBST U-Shaped Electric Toothbrush
The Aquasonic Duo Series PRO UV is priced at $89.95, while the COOBST U-Shaped Electric Toothbrush is significantly cheaper at $22.49, making it about 75% less expensive. This price difference highlights the varying features and capabilities of each model, catering to different user needs and budgets. The Aquasonic brush targets families or couples with its dual charging base and multiple brush heads, while the COOBST toothbrush is designed for individual users seeking a straightforward, efficient cleaning solution.
Cleaning Technology: How They Differ
The Aquasonic Duo Series PRO UV offers advanced cleaning technology with 50,000 vibrations per minute and five distinct brushing modes. This variety allows users to switch between Clean, Soft, Whiten, Massage, and Deep Clean modes, providing a customizable experience tailored to individual oral care needs. In contrast, the COOBST U-Shaped Electric Toothbrush features a 60-second cleaning cycle with 48,000 vibrations per minute and four modes: Standard Clean, Pro Clean, Whitening Clean, and Rhythmic Massage. While both toothbrushes utilize high-frequency vibrations for effective cleaning, the Aquasonic’s additional modes may better suit users looking for a more personalized brushing experience.
Design and Usability: Comfort and Convenience
The Aquasonic Duo Series PRO UV is designed with an ergonomic handle that offers a comfortable, slip-resistant grip, making it easy to use even in wet conditions, thanks to its IPX7 waterproof rating. Its dual inductive charging base not only powers two toothbrushes simultaneously but also serves as a UV sanitizing station, ensuring brush heads remain hygienic. On the other hand, the COOBST toothbrush features a unique U-shaped design that conforms to the natural shape of the teeth, allowing for 360° cleaning coverage. However, it lacks a specialized charging station and UV sanitization, which may be a drawback for users prioritizing hygiene.
Replacement Parts and Longevity
The Aquasonic Duo Series PRO UV includes ten ProFlex replacement brush heads, designed to last over a year for two users. This extensive supply enhances its value for couples or families, as it minimizes the frequency of additional purchases. In contrast, the COOBST toothbrush does not specify its replacement head availability, which could lead to potential additional costs and inconvenience for users seeking longevity in their oral care products. The inclusion of multiple brush heads with the Aquasonic toothbrush makes it a more sustainable choice for long-term use.
